>>>>>> Author: brooks
>>>>>> Date: Fri Jul 24 15:03:10 2009
>>>>>> New Revision: 195843
>>>>>> URL: http://svn.freebsd.org/changeset/base/195843
>>>>>>=20
>>>>>> Log:
>>>>>>  Revert the changes to struct kinfo_proc in r194498.  Instead,
>>>>>> fill in up to 16 (KI_NGROUPS) values and steal a bit from
>>>>>> ki_cr_flags (all bits currently unused) to indicate overflow with
>>>>>> the new flag KI_CRF_GRP_OVERFLOW.
>>>>>>=20
>>>>>>  This fixes procstat -s.
>>>>>>=20
>>>>>>  Approved by: re (kib)
>>>>>=20
>>>>> Hi Brooks,
>>>>>=20
>>>>> This checkin appears to have broken crash dump support: the bcopy in
>>>>> kvm_proc.c crashes when running "ps -ax -M /var/crash/vmcore.x
>>>>> -N /boot/kernel/kernel", apparently because ucred.cr_groups isn't
>>>>> valid. Does it need converted using KVM_READ first?
>>>>=20
>>>> Sorry for the delay, I believe you are correct we need to use kvm_read
>>>> here instead of the bcopy.  Do you still have a core handy you can
>>>> test a patch against?  The following should do it.
>>>=20
>>> The patch has fixed the crash, and data is now returned too.
